Fluency Earns Top Honors in G2's Fall 2023 Reports: A Testament to Customer-Centric Excellence

Fluency has earned top rankings in G2's Fall 2023 Reports, securing the number one position in several categories including “Best Support,” “Easiest to Do Business with” and “Best Relationship.” This recognition reinforces our position as a key player in the automation industry and reflects our commitment to our partners as we place them at the heart of all operations. 

G2 is a trusted platform relied upon by over 80 million users annually, including Fortune 500 companies. The review platform empowers individuals and organizations to make informed software decisions based on authentic peer reviews. 

The significance of these top rankings is highlighted by G2's Chief Product Officer, Sara Rossio, who emphasizes the trustworthiness of these insights for potential buyers. As Rossio puts it, these insights hold immense value "during the software research and decision-making process" as they are "derived from genuine and credible reviews."
